Microsoft AutoGenvsSemantic Kernel
Full side-by-side comparison — features, pricing, platforms, and which one wins in 2026.
Microsoft AutoGen
AI Agent Frameworks
Framework for building multi-agent conversational AI
Semantic Kernel
Developer Tools
Microsoft's AI orchestration SDK for building agents with .NET, Python, and Java
| Feature | Microsoft AutoGen | Semantic Kernel |
|---|---|---|
| Category | AI Agent Frameworks | Developer Tools |
| Pricing | Free (open-source) | Free (open-source) |
| GitHub Stars | ✓ More stars 35k | 23k |
| Platforms | Linux, macOS, Windows | Linux, macOS, Windows |
| Key Features |
|
|
| Pros |
|
|
| Cons |
|
|
| Tags | multi-agentmicrosoftconversationsopen-source | microsoftsdkenterprisedotnet |
Want to compare different tools?
← Back to compare pickerRelated Comparisons
Microsoft AutoGen vs Abacus AI DeepAgent →Semantic Kernel vs Abacus AI DeepAgent →Microsoft AutoGen vs Anthropic MCP →Semantic Kernel vs Anthropic MCP →Microsoft AutoGen vs Vercel AI SDK →Semantic Kernel vs Vercel AI SDK →Microsoft AutoGen vs Superagentic →Semantic Kernel vs Superagentic →Microsoft AutoGen vs Smolagents →Semantic Kernel vs Smolagents →Microsoft AutoGen vs Instructor →Semantic Kernel vs Instructor →